How life insurance works

Life insurance is a type of supplemental insurance plan that may come in handy if you want to help support loved ones after you pass. Usually, the policyholder pays scheduled premiums in exchange for the life insurance company paying their beneficiary a sum of cash after they pass.1 With most insurers, you'll determine how much life insurance you need upfront.

What does life insurance cover?

Before determining how much life insurance you need, it's important to understand what life insurance covers. Typically, a life insurance plan covers a death benefit or sum of money given to the beneficiary after the policyholder passes.

The death benefit can be used to help with a host of needs, like everyday utilities and monthly expenses. If you have any dependents, you may be able to use the life insurance payout to help cover their education or childcare.2

Term life insurance

Term life insurance is a temporary policy that can give you coverage for a set time period, such as 10, 20, or 25 years. With this type of plan, you'll want to figure out your future timeline to the best of your ability. It's important to choose the right plan length because there is no payout if the policy expires before your death or you live beyond the policy term.3 Chatting with an agent can help you clarify how much term life insurance you may need.

Whole life insurance

Whole life insurance typically helps provide coverage throughout your entire life. It also contains a cash value portion that lets part of the premium payments grow in a separate tax-deferred account that the policyholder can withdraw or borrow against later in life.4 You may want to consider this type of life insurance plan if you need lifelong coverage.

Final expense life insurance

Final expense life insurance is a type of whole life insurance plan that can help cover end-of-life costs. In addition to helping cover standard funeral costs, these plans can also help with medical, accounting, and final bills.5

Universal Life Insurance

Universal life insurance may also be worth exploring if you are drawn to growing the cash value in various ways, like using a money market rate or index. Determining if you want cash value is something you should consider when deciding how much life insurance you need.6

What to consider when calculating how much life insurance you need

Consider these factors when figuring out the right amount of life insurance coverage for your needs:7

  • Your income: The death benefit payout from a life insurance policy should ideally be able to help provide financial stability for multiple years if you pass away.

  • Your debts: If you have any debts, such as a mortgage or student loans, your policy should have enough of a payout so that beneficiaries can pay them off in case of the unexpected.

  • Your dependents: Consider how many loved ones rely on you financially when deciding how much coverage you need.

Ways to calculate how much life insurance you need

Here are a few tools you can explore to figure out how much life insurance you need:7

  • Calculate your financial obligations: Mapping out any debts or forecasted costs can help you determine how much coverage you need.
  • Multiply your income by 10: A general rule of thumb to figure out how much life insurance you need is to multiply your gross income by 10.
  • Multiply your income by 10 and add $100,000 per child: If you have children or dependents, it may be helpful to add at least $100,000 for each one.
  • Use the DIME method: The DIME method asks you to consider your debts, income, mortgage, and education when choosing a life insurance coverage amount you may need.

Is life insurance worth it?

Life insurance can be a worthwhile investment if you want your loved ones to have added financial security in case you pass away. Getting a policy can help give you peace of mind knowing beneficiaries will be able to cover expenses and pay off debt in your absence.

Additionally, if you get life insurance with cash value, you can save up funds over time that you can access while still alive through policy loans or withdrawals. Once you've built up enough cash value, you can use it to help supplement retirement income, cover large expenses, or even make a down payment on a house. This can make getting life insurance coverage well worth it.
